Navigating the Trails

Let’s be honest, folks. Getting to Sunset Arch isn’t exactly like following the yellow brick road. But if you’re up for a little adventure (and who isn’t?), it’s worth every step. To start, you’ll need a high-clearance vehicle to traverse the rough, sandy roads. Pro tip: don’t bring your grandma’s sedan unless you want to bond with a tow truck driver.

Once you’ve parked, the hike itself is a manageable 3.5-mile round trip. However, there’s no official trail, so you’ll need a keen eye and perhaps a bit of help from a GPS.
